What Is the role of a Registered Agent
A registered agent is an individual selected to accept official documents and formal notices on behalf of a corporation or LLC. This includes key documents such as service of process, tax notices, and communications related to compliance. Essentially, the registered agent acts as a point of contact, ensuring that the business remains updated and compliant with state regulations.
In most states, having a registered agent is a legal requirement for corporations and LLCs. This requirement is in place to ensure that there is a dependable way for state authorities and other parties to deliver important documents. Registered agents can operate as private persons or may be a firm that specializes in offering these services. Selecting the right registered agent is crucial for maintaining excellent standing with government entities and for facilitating timely responses to legal inquiries.
Companies can select a registered agent that operates locally, or they may opt for a national registered agent service that can handle requirements across various states. Factors such as reliability, cost, and the range of services offered should be considered when selecting your agent. In conclusion, the registered agent is a essential component of business operations, helping to manage compliance and legal responsibilities efficiently.

State Requirements for Registered Agents
Every region in the U.S. has distinct regulations for agent registrations that companies must follow when forming an LLC or corporation. Typically, a registered agent must be a resident of the state in which the business is incorporated or a business entity that is authorized to conduct business in that region. This ensures that there is a reliable party available to receive official papers and official communications on behalf of the company, which is essential for maintaining a positive status with state regulations.
In addition to residency requirements, agent registrations must also have a physical address, known as a designated office, in the region where the company is incorporated. This address cannot be a Post Office Box; it must be a site where the representative can be reached during regular working hours. Furthermore, companies are typically obligated to designate their registered agent during the formation process and maintain accurate records of this information with the government, modifying it whenever there is a change.
Noncompliance to meet agent registration rules can lead to significant repercussions, including monetary penalties, punitive measures, and the potential loss of the company's positive status. Therefore, it is essential for business owners to select a reliable registered agent provider who understands the unique rules and can help ensure compliance while also offering supplementary help like annual compliance filings and management of legal papers.

Steps to Modify Your Registered Agent
Changing your registered agent is a clear-cut process that typically involves a couple of important steps. First, you will need to select a different agent of record service that satisfies your requirements, regardless of whether it’s a regional registered agent company or a national registered agent service. After choosing a reliable registered agent, you should advise them of your intention to make the change and confirm they are ready to take on the role of acting as your agent for process service.
Once you have settled on your replacement registered agent, you will need to fill out the required agent change form provided by your state’s corporate filing agency. This form often needs essential details about your business, such as your LLC or company name, as well as the title and address of your new registered agent. After finalizing the documentation, file it along with any necessary charges to your state’s office for processing.
In conclusion, once your state has accepted the update, it’s essential to alert any relevant parties, including your previous registered agent and any legal services you utilize. Keep a documentation of the agent change certificate for your records and revise any company records that mentions your registered agent. This secures ongoing compliance with local laws and helps preserve your company’s good standing.
